Albertsons Coupon Acceptance Policy

March 11, 2011

I had a great talk with Albertsons today and excited to now have a coupon policy!  Apparently this has been available since November!  Where have I been?

Here are a few that stuck out to me

-Coupons that exceed the retail value of an item will be adjusted to provide the maximum value, not exceeding the price of the item

-Albertsons will accept ONE manufacturer coupon and ONE store coupon on the same qualifying item.

-Albertsons DOES Allow Manufacturer Coupons that state they cannot be doubled to be used in conjunction with a Twice the Value store coupon

-In an effort to serve all our customers better than our competitors, and provide a timely checkout , Albertsons request that customers do not exceed three (3) consecutive transactions.

I had some issues with a cashier and a manager regarding the interpretation of: “Albertsons request that customers do not exceed three (3) consecutive transactions”
I read that as I can go to the back of the line and do another 3 trans, the manager felt otherwise so I contacted corporate and here is what they said:
“It is permissible to go to the back of your line or to another lane and carry out a further three consecutive transactions after your first three.”
